摘要
The Nagthat siliciclastics consist of sublithic-arenite and subarkose with subordinate proportion of quartz wacke, lithic graywacke, quartz arenite, lithic arenite and arkosic wacke. Triangular plot of lithic fragments, variable diagrams of quartz types and heavy mineral assemblage collectively suggest their derivation mainly from low to high grade metamorphic terrain with minor contribution from sedimentary and plutonic igneous rocks. This is further supported by the dominance of brown luminescing quartz and blue to non-luminescent feldspars. The palaeoflow analysis reveal three prominent modes NE, NW, ESE and suggests that the source areas for the Nagthat sediments was towards the SW, SE and WNW directions. Taking all these points into consideration, it can be inferred that the major part of the detrital framework materials for the Nagthat siliciclastics were possibly supplied due to uplift and subsequent erosion of Aravalli-Delhi mountain chain and Bundelkhand granite-gneiss massif sometime during Aravalli and Delhi orogenic events,
